This position is responsible for assisting in accounting and financial reporting, reviewing department reports and documentation, and other special assignments. The Senior Accountant will assist in preparing budget documents, collaborate with the Finance Director and department directors to review and analyze budget submissions, and prepare assigned budget documents. This role also involves assisting in the maintenance of the County’s accounting functions, including general ledger, accounts receivables, accounts payable, payroll, cash management, and internal control requirements, adhering to Government Accounting Standards Board (GASB) rules and Generally Accepted Accounting Principles (GAAP). The position supervises all payroll operations, reconciles County benefits, and prepares monthly, quarterly, and annual payroll tax reports. Additionally, the Senior Accountant serves as the fiscal agent for federal and state grants, monitors and analyzes grant reports, prepares financial account analysis and reconciliation, and assists staff in interpreting and implementing accounting practices, policies, and procedures. Input on financial systems functionality is also provided, along with preparing schedules for audits and assisting outside auditors. The role involves reviewing revenues and expenditures for compliance with appropriations and preparing financial reports on specific department budgets and grants. The Senior Accountant will also assist department heads and staff with financial data recording, reporting, and analysis. Expectations include interpreting and applying Federal, State, and municipal rules and regulations, attending work regularly, behaving professionally, fostering positive working relationships, and learning safe work practices.
